25.11.2014 Views

RealView ARMulator ISS User Guide - ARM Information Center

RealView ARMulator ISS User Guide - ARM Information Center

RealView ARMulator ISS User Guide - ARM Information Center

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

<strong><strong>ARM</strong>ulator</strong> 基 础 知 识<br />

2.4.1 Profiler<br />

<strong><strong>ARM</strong>ulator</strong> 外 围 设 备 配 置 文 件 peripherals.ami 中 有 关 于 Profiler 的 部 分<br />

{ Default_Profiler=Profiler<br />

;VERBOSE=False<br />

;; For example - to profile the PC value when cache misses happen, set:<br />

;Type=Event<br />

;Event=0x00010001<br />

;EventWord=pc<br />

Type=MICROSECOND<br />

;;Alternatives for Type are<br />

;; Event, Cycle, Microsecond.<br />

;;If type is Event then alternatives for EventWord are<br />

;; Word1,Word2,PC.<br />

}<br />

本 部 分 中 的 每 一 行 均 为 一 个 注 释 因 此 <strong><strong>ARM</strong>ulator</strong> 将 执 行 其 缺 省 配 置 缺 省 设<br />

置 是 每 隔 100 微 秒 进 行 一 次 配 置 取 样 有 关 更 多 信 息 请 参 阅 调 试 器 文 档<br />

如 果 本 部 分 未 加 注 释 则 会 配 置 数 据 高 速 缓 存 出 错 有 关 更 多 信 息 请 参 阅<br />

第 4-29 页 事 件<br />

Type 条 目 控 制 配 置 间 隔<br />

Type=Microsecond 指 示 Profiler 每 隔 n 微 秒 进 行 一 次 取 样 此 为 缺 省 值<br />

Type=Cycle 指 示 Profiler 每 隔 n 个 指 令 进 行 一 次 取 样 并 记 录 自 上 次 取<br />

样 后 的 内 存 周 期 数 量<br />

Type=Event 指 示 Profiler 每 隔 一 定 的 相 关 事 件 即 进 行 配 置 请 参 阅<br />

第 4-29 页 事 件 n 被 忽 略<br />

也 允 许 EventMask=mask,value<br />

请 参 阅 第 2-5 页 跟 踪 器<br />

<strong>ARM</strong> DUI 0207ASC-00 Copyright © 2002, 2003 <strong>ARM</strong> Limited 版 权 所 有 2-13

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!